当前位置: 首页 > 图文教程 > 网络编程 > ASP > 将ASP代码移植为VB COM组件-4

ASP
ASP基础讲座(下)
解决IIS5 HTTP500内部错误
ASP 3.0高级编程(四十六)
ASP 3.0高级编程(四十五)
ASP 3.0高级编程(四十四)
ASP 3.0高级编程(四十三)
ASP 3.0高级编程(四十二)
ASP 3.0高级编程(四十一)
ASP 3.0高级编程(三十九)
ASP 3.0高级编程(三十八)
ASP 3.0高级编程(三十七)
ASP 3.0高级编程(三十六)
ASP 3.0高级编程(三十五)
ASP 3.0高级编程(三十四)
ASP 3.0高级编程(三十三)
ASP 3.0高级编程(三十二)
ASP 3.0高级编程(三十一)
ASP错误代码说明
jscript错误代码及相应解释大全
ASP错误处理

将ASP代码移植为VB COM组件-4


出处:互联网   整理: 软晨网(RuanChen.com)   发布: 2009-11-03   浏览: 71 ::
收藏到网摘: n/a

  这个例子中的第一站是ASP页。这个ASP页用ADO与Northwind 数据库连接。为了保持良好的编码习惯,我
使用了Option Explicit 并明确地声明了所有变量。这个ASP页的第一个草稿使用了内联代码。

< % @ LANGUAGE=VBScript % >
< %
    'Example of Inline code
    Option Explicit
    
    'Declare variables
    Dim oConn
    Dim oRS
    Dim ConnectionString
    Dim x
    
    ConnectionString = "DSN=Northwind;"
    
    Set oConn = Server.CreateObject("ADODB.Connection")
    oConn.Open ConnectionString
    
    Set oRS = Server.CreateObject("ADODB.Recordset")
    
    'Set variables
    oRS.ActiveConnection = oConn
    oRS.Source = "Select * from Products"
    oRS.Open
% >
< html >
< head >
< meta http-equiv="Content-Type" content="text/html; charset=windows-1252" >
< title >New Page 1< /title >
< /head >
< body >
< h1 >Products< /h1 >
< table cellspacing="2" cellpadding="5" >
    < tr bgcolor="#FF6666" >
        < th >Product Name< /th >
        < th >Quantity Per Unitr< /th >
        < th >Price< /th >
    < /tr >
    < %
        Do until oRS.EOF
            If x = 1 then
                x = 0
    % >
    < tr bgcolor="#ffcccc" >
    < % else % >
    < tr >
    < %
            x = 1
        end if
    % >
        < td >< %=oRS("ProductName")% >< /td >
        < td >< %=oRS("QuantityPerUnit")% >< /td >
        < td >< %=oRS("UnitPrice")% >< /td >
    < /tr >
    < %
            oRS.MoveNext
        Loop
    % >
< /table >
< /body >
< /html >
< %
    'Destroy objects
    Set oRS = Nothing
    Set oConn = Nothing
% >